Market Dynamics:

Growth Drivers & Opportunities

The automotive pumps market is significantly influenced by the growing demand for fuel-efficient vehicles and the increasing focus on reducing emissions. As manufacturers strive to meet stricter environmental regulations, the need for advanced pump technologies that enhance fuel efficiency becomes paramount. Additionally, the rise of electric and hybrid vehicles is creating new opportunities for innovative pump designs, particularly in areas like coolant and battery management systems. This shift not only requires traditional pumps to adapt but also opens doors for manufacturers to explore novel solutions tailored specifically for electric and hybrid applications.

Another key growth driver is the expanding automotive sector in emerging economies. As disposable incomes rise and urbanization accelerates, more consumers in these regions are purchasing vehicles, leading to a higher demand for automotive components, including pumps. Furthermore, the trend towards lightweighting in automotive design is fostering the development of pumps made with advanced materials, thus enhancing efficiency and performance. This emphasis on reducing the overall weight of vehicles contributes positively to the automotive pumps market, as manufacturers seek to adopt innovative materials and technologies.

The rise of connected vehicles and the integration of smart technologies also present significant opportunities for the automotive pumps market. These advancements not only enable better monitoring and maintenance of vehicle systems but also facilitate real-time data analytics to enhance pump performance. Manufacturers can leverage these insights to improve operational efficiency, reduce downtime, and ultimately provide better value to consumers.

Industry Restraints:

Despite the promising growth opportunities, the automotive pumps market faces several industry restraints that could hinder progress. One major challenge is the volatility in raw material prices, which can significantly impact production costs. Fluctuations in the costs of essential materials can lead manufacturers to struggle with maintaining competitive pricing while ensuring product quality. This situation can potentially reduce profit margins and slow down investments in research and development necessary for innovation.

Additionally, the increasing complexity of automotive systems can pose challenges for pump manufacturers. As vehicles become more integrated with advanced technologies, the demand for pumps that can function seamlessly within these systems rises. This complexity requires continuous investment in R&D, which can strain resources, particularly for smaller manufacturers. The need for specialized knowledge and skill sets further complicates market entry for new players, limiting competition and innovation.

Lastly, there is a growing trend toward consolidation within the automotive industry, which can restrict the opportunities for smaller companies in the pumps market. Large automotive manufacturers often prefer to work with established suppliers, leading to a challenging environment for new entrants. This consolidation can stifle innovation and limit the diversity of products available in the market, ultimately impacting the overall growth potential of the automotive pumps industry.

North America (U.S., Canada)

The automotive pumps market in North America, particularly in the United States, is characterized by advanced automotive technology and a strong inclination towards electric vehicles. The U.S. remains the largest market segment, driven by the presence of key automotive manufacturers and a robust aftermarket. Canada is witnessing steady growth in this sector, influenced by increasing vehicle production and maintenance services. The trend towards hybrid and electric vehicles necessitates specialized pumping solutions, hence prompting innovations in pump designs that cater to these evolving demands. As consumer preferences shift towards environmentally friendly vehicles, the automotive pump market is anticipated to expand, particularly in regions with substantial manufacturing hubs.

Asia Pacific (Japan, South Korea, China)

Asia Pacific represents a crucial growth region for the automotive pumps market, with significant contributions from countries such as China, Japan, and South Korea. China, being the largest automotive market globally, exhibits tremendous demand for a diverse range of automotive pumps due to its expansive vehicle production and sales figures. The government’s push towards electric vehicles further accelerates market growth, as electric pumps gain prominence. Japan, known for its technological innovations and high-quality automotive production, supports a strong market for performance-oriented pumping solutions. South Korea’s automotive industry, characterized by leading manufacturers, fosters a competitive environment that enhances innovation in pump technology. Collectively, this region is poised for rapid expansion as it embraces advanced automotive systems.

Europe (UK, Germany, France)

In Europe, the automotive pumps market is largely influenced by Germany, the UK, and France, which are home to some of the world’s leading automotive manufacturers. Germany stands out as a key player, driven by a robust automotive sector focused on innovation and sustainability, emphasizing high-performance automotive pumps. The country’s commitment to environmental regulations propels advancements in pump technology, especially for electric and hybrid vehicles. The UK market is also evolving, bolstered by increasing investments in electric vehicle production and corresponding automotive infrastructure. France is experiencing growth as well, largely attributed to the expansion of domestic automotive production and the growing aftermarket for spare parts. The emphasis on reducing emissions and enhancing fuel efficiency across Europe catalyzes the development of advanced automotive pump solutions.

Type

The automotive pumps market is primarily segmented into fuel pumps, oil pumps, water pumps, and vacuum pumps. Among these, fuel pumps are expected to hold the largest market share, as they play a crucial role in delivering fuel efficiently from the tank to the engine. With the growing demand for electric vehicles, electric fuel pumps are also gaining traction, reflecting a significant shift in the technology landscape. Oil pumps, essential for engine lubrication, are anticipated to witness steady growth, driven by the increasing vehicle production and the rising importance of engine efficiency. Water pumps are fundamental in regulating engine temperature and are projected to grow in parallel with the overall automotive market.

Technology

Within the technological segment, the automotive pumps market can be categorized into mechanical pumps and electrical pumps. Mechanical pumps, traditionally prevalent in internal combustion engine vehicles, are expected to see a gradual decline as the industry transitions to electric and hybrid vehicles. Electric pumps, on the other hand, are anticipated to experience robust growth, driven by the increasing adoption of electric vehicles and advancements in battery technology, which require efficient fluid delivery systems to enhance performance and efficiency. This shift towards electrical technology signifies both a challenge for traditional pump manufacturers and an opportunity to innovate and cater to the evolving market needs.

Vehicle

The market segmentation by vehicle type includes passenger vehicles, commercial vehicles, and two-wheelers. Passenger vehicles dominate the market, reflecting the highest consumption rate of automotive pumps due to the substantial number of vehicles on the road. Growth in this segment is supported by the rising consumer preference for personal mobility and continuous advancements in automotive technologies. The commercial vehicle segment also presents significant growth potential, particularly with the increasing demand for logistics and transportation services globally. Furthermore, the two-wheeler segment is gaining momentum, particularly in emerging markets, where two-wheelers are a popular choice for personal transport, thereby impacting the demand for automotive pumps.

Sales Channel

In terms of sales channels, the automotive pumps market is divided into OEM (Original Equipment Manufacturer) and aftermarket segments. The OEM segment accounts for a considerable portion of the market, driven by collaborations between pump manufacturers and automotive manufacturers for new vehicle production. The aftermarket segment is expected to showcase the fastest growth, fueled by the increasing vehicle population and the subsequent need for maintenance and replacement parts. As vehicles age, the demand for efficient aftermarket services will rise, creating opportunities for suppliers to penetrate this lucrative segment, particularly in regions with a burgeoning automotive landscape.
